When my mother was in the salon business it was said that it was insulting to offer a salon owner a tip. As a salon owner and stylist, I do accept them. Those who tip extravagantly get special attention. I'm not ashamed to admit it. The quality of my work is the same tip or no tip. I have always sincerely told those who don't tip or can't afford to tip <when they mention it> that if I want more money from them, I'll raise my prices.
